Auditor general report found that the condition of water systems in First Nations had not improved
Description
February 25, 2021
In an interview on Feb. 25, 2021, auditor general Karen Hogan criticized the federal government's strategy for solving the water crisis, blaming the use of temporary measures rather than long-term solutions as the key flaw with the government's approach and lack of progress.
